Job Description:
Basic Function:
This position is responsible for performing various duties and
responsibilities within the back of house (Expeditor, Dishwasher,
and Entry Level Cook IV). Removing left over food from dishes
bussed from tables before sending to the dishwasher, stocking clean
dishes, proper cleanliness and sanitation of the kitchen, dishes,
pots/pans, utensils, and glassware, set up and maintain the buffets
to standards and specifications by continually stocking and
cleaning the buffets, while meeting all deadlines for setup and
breakdown.

Dishwasher:
--- Clean and sanitize all cooking and eating utensils (not
including large chefs/prep/or carving knives) utilizing an
automated dishwashing machine.
--- Clean and sanitize all dishware and glassware utilizing an
automated dishwashing machine.
--- Clean and sanitize all pots/pans utilizing approved
hand-washing techniques and procedures.
--- Clean and sanitize all work areas including the pots/pans
sink.
--- Clean kitchen floors by sweeping and mopping.
--- Take out trash and clean trash receptacles as needed throughout
shift.
--- Restock dishes and eating utensils on the buffet lines.
--- Understand chemical storage, handling and refill
procedures.
Cook IV:
--- Perform all job duties in accordance to County Health Code, the
Property Employee Handbook, Department policies, procedures and its
Food Safety Management System.
--- Promote and participate in accurate and thorough compliance of
the Food Safety Management System; including but not exclusive to
its Standard Operating Procedures.
--- Set up buffet to The Fred Harvey Restaurant's standards and
specifications, and meet all deadlines for setup and breakdown of
meal services.
--- Monitor and maintain buffet for cleanliness, prescribed product
levels, product integrity and food safety
--- Works in a safe manner, practicing risk management worker
safety in knife handling, equipment operation, lifting, working
with open flame and all other areas of food production at all
times.
--- Understands and adheres to The Fred Harvey Restaurant's
standards and practices including; proper hand washing and follows
all sanitation policies in regard to personal hygiene, grooming and
Company uniform standards. Properly wear gloves as required
--- Report maintenance repairs and needs to your immediate
supervisor in a timely manner.
--- Date and rotate all left over food according to procedures and
follows proper first in first out (FIFO) rotation for stored
foods.
--- Keep buffet area swept, mopped and free of trip and slip
hazards, keeps shelving and storage areas clean and organized.
--- Utilize and adheres to all systems such as temperature
charts/logs and buffet layout sheets.
--- Complete all assigned side work duties in a timely manner.
--- Prepare foods in accordance to County Health Code and the
department'' Food Safety Management System.
--- Notify supervisor of any problems needing immediate
attention.
--- Perform all daily cleaning assignments on Kitchen Cleaning
Schedule and Buffet Closing Checklist.
